Deployment Methods
| Method | Best For | Complexity |
|---|---|---|
az webapp up |
Quick deployments, prototyping | Low |
| GitHub Actions | Automated CI/CD from GitHub | Medium |
| Azure Pipelines | Enterprise CI/CD with Azure DevOps | Medium |
| ZIP Deploy | Simple file-based deployments | Low |
| Run From Package | Production deployments (recommended) | Low |
| Local Git | Developer-driven deployments | Low |
| Container Registry | Docker container deployments | Medium |
GitHub Actions Deployment
Authentication Methods (Recommended Order)
- OpenID Connect (OIDC) - Most secure, no secrets stored
- Service Principal - For programmatic access
- Publish Profile - Simple but less secure
OpenID Connect Setup (Recommended)
# 1. Create Microsoft Entra app
az ad app create --display-name "github-deploy-app"
# 2. Create service principal
az ad sp create --id <app-id>
# 3. Assign Website Contributor role
az role assignment create \
--role "Website Contributor" \
--assignee-object-id <sp-object-id> \
--scope /subscriptions/<sub>/resourceGroups/<rg>/providers/Microsoft.Web/sites/<app>
# 4. Create federated credential
az ad app federated-credential create --id <app-object-id> --parameters '{
"name": "github-main-branch",
"issuer": "https://token.actions.githubusercontent.com",
"subject": "repo:<org>/<repo>:ref:refs/heads/main",
"audiences": ["api://AzureADTokenExchange"]
}'GitHub Secrets Required:
AZURE_CLIENT_ID- Application (client) IDAZURE_TENANT_ID- Directory (tenant) IDAZURE_SUBSCRIPTION_ID- Subscription ID

--target-slot productionDeployment Slots
Best Practices
| Practice | Description |
|---|---|
| Always use staging slot | Never deploy directly to production |
| Configure slot settings | Mark environment-specific settings as slot settings |
| Warm up before swap | Configure warm-up rules to pre-load app |
| Test staging thoroughly | Verify at https://<app>-staging.azurewebsites.net |
| Keep rollback ready | Swap back if issues detected |
CLI Commands
# Create staging slot
az webapp deployment slot create \
--name <app> --resource-group <rg> --slot staging
# Deploy to staging
az webapp deployment source config-zip \
--name <app> --resource-group <rg> --slot staging --src ./app.zip
# Configure slot setting (doesn't swap with slot)
az webapp config appsettings set \
--name <app> --resource-group <rg> --slot staging \
--slot-settings ENVIRONMENT=staging
# Swap staging to production
az webapp deployment slot swap \
--name <app> --resource-group <rg> --slot staging
# Swap with preview (two-phase swap)
az webapp deployment slot swap \
--name <app> --resource-group <rg> --slot staging --action preview
# Complete swap after preview
az webapp deployment slot swap \
--name <app> --resource-group <rg> --slot staging --action swap
# Cancel swap
az webapp deployment slot swap \
--name <app> --resource-group <rg> --slot staging --action resetWarm-up Configuration
Add to web.config or configure via CLI:
<system.webServer>
<applicationInitialization>
<add initializationPage="/health" />
<add initializationPage="/api/warmup" />
</applicationInitialization>
</system.webServer>Run From Package (Recommended)
Deploy as immutable ZIP package for faster, atomic deployments.
# Enable Run From Package
az webapp config appsettings set \
--name <app> --resource-group <rg> \
--settings WEBSITE_RUN_FROM_PACKAGE=1
# Deploy ZIP
az webapp deployment source config-zip \
--name <app> --resource-group <rg> --src ./app.zipBenefits:
- Faster cold starts
- Atomic deployments (no partial deploys)
- App files are read-only (more secure)
- Reduced storage I/O

deploymentMethod: 'zipDeploy'Troubleshooting Deployments
| Issue | Solution |
|---|---|
| Deployment stuck | Check Kudu logs at https://<app>.scm.azurewebsites.net |
| ZIP deploy fails | Verify ZIP structure (app at root, not nested folder) |
| OIDC auth fails | Check federated credential subject matches branch/environment |
| Slot swap fails | Check slot settings, verify app starts in staging |
| Cold start after deploy | Enable Run From Package, configure warm-up |
# Check deployment logs
az webapp log deployment show --name <app> --resource-group <rg>
# Stream live logs during deployment
az webapp log tail --name <app> --resource-group <rg>References
